当前位置: 首页 > news >正文

Unsatisfied dependency expressed through bean property ‘sqlSessionTemplate‘;

 代码没有问题,但是启动运行报错

2023-10-25 16:59:38.165  INFO 228964 --- [           main] c.h.h.HailiaowenanApplication            : Starting HailiaowenanApplication on ganluhua with PID 228964 (D:\ganluhua\code\java\hailiao-java\target\classes started by 80913 in D:\ganluhua\code\java\hailiao-java)
2023-10-25 16:59:38.166  INFO 228964 --- [           main] c.h.h.HailiaowenanApplication            : No active profile set, falling back to default profiles: default
2023-10-25 16:59:38.210  INFO 228964 --- [           main] ConfigServletWebServerApplicationContext : Refreshing org.springframework.boot.web.servlet.context.AnnotationConfigServletWebServerApplicationContext@3f91b517: startup date [Wed Oct 25 16:59:38 CST 2023]; root of context hierarchy
2023-10-25 16:59:39.015  INFO 228964 --- [           main] .s.d.r.c.RepositoryConfigurationDelegate : Multiple Spring Data modules found, entering strict repository configuration mode!
2023-10-25 16:59:39.207  WARN 228964 --- [           main] o.s.b.f.s.DefaultListableBeanFactory     : Bean creation exception on non-lazy FactoryBean type check: org.springframework.beans.factory.UnsatisfiedDependencyException: Error creating bean with name 'wxOrderMapper' defined in file [D:\ganluhua\code\java\hailiao-java\target\classes\com\hi\hailiaowenan\wxpay\mapper\WxOrderMapper.class]: Unsatisfied dependency expressed through bean property 'sqlSessionTemplate'; nested exception is org.springframework.beans.factory.BeanCreationException: Error creating bean with name 'org.mybatis.spring.boot.autoconfigure.MybatisAutoConfiguration': Instantiation of bean failed; nested exception is org.springframework.beans.BeanInstantiationException: Failed to instantiate [org.mybatis.spring.boot.autoconfigure.MybatisAutoConfiguration]: No default constructor found; nested exception instantiate java.lang.NoSuchMethodException: org.mybatis.spring.boot.autoconfigure.MybatisAutoConfiguration.<init>()

原因,jdk没有在系统配置中配置正确

配置指引

VScode 运行Java - 简书

按住win+R,输入cmd

输入java,应为如下显示:

输入javac,应为如下显示:


 

http://www.lryc.cn/news/210111.html

相关文章:

  • 【C++】智能指针:auto_ptr、unique_ptr、share_ptr、weak_ptr(技术介绍 + 代码实现)(待更新)
  • nodejs+vue全国公考岗位及报考人数分析
  • 【0基础学Java第二课】数据类型与变量
  • Pytorch整体工作流程代码详解(新手入门)
  • 读图数据库实战笔记02_图数据建模
  • 竞赛 深度学习卫星遥感图像检测与识别 -opencv python 目标检测
  • 对Happens-Before的理解
  • 分类预测 | MATLAB实现SSA-CNN-BiGRU麻雀算法优化卷积双向门控循环单元数据分类预测
  • Java面试八股文之暑假合集
  • 竞赛选题 深度学习卫星遥感图像检测与识别 -opencv python 目标检测
  • 机器学习第一周
  • 大数据采集技术与预处理学习一:大数据概念、数据预处理、网络数据采集
  • MySQL - 为什么索引结构默认使用B+树,而不是其他?
  • 信息系统项目管理师教程 第四版【第3章-信息系统治理-思维导图】
  • 2023.NET技术沙龙知识学习笔记
  • Golang教程——配置环境,再探GoLand
  • C++之lambda匿名、using、typedef总结【全】(二百四十九)
  • 基于SpringBoot的个人博客系统
  • javascript中的继承
  • 智能问答技术在百度搜索中的应用
  • STM32F4X SDIO(一) SD卡介绍
  • 10分钟了解JWT令牌 (JSON Web)
  • 【经验总结】ECU系统休眠后通过诊断报文唤醒ECU且唤醒网络后快发NM报文
  • 基于Android 10系统的ROC-RK3399-PC Pro源码编译
  • 网络滤波器/网络滤波器/脉冲变压器要怎样进行测试,一般要测试哪些参数?
  • 基于vue天气数据可视化平台
  • Go 语言常见的 ORM 框架
  • 【错误解决方案】ModuleNotFoundError: No module named ‘cPickle‘
  • NodeJS14.18.0 安装,以及安装相应版本node-sass
  • cosover是什么?crossover23又是什么软件